A prestigious events venue in South Cerney seeks an Assistant Conference & Events Manager to oversee the execution of client requirements while ensuring adherence to brand standards. The ideal candidate will have a passion for the events industry, supervisory experience, and excellent interpersonal skills.
Benefits include:
- A competitive salary of £29,206 per annum
- Extensive paid time off
- Perks like discounted stays and wellness support

How to prepare for a job interview at De Vere Beaumont Estate
✨Know the Venue Inside Out
Before your interview, make sure you research the events venue thoroughly. Understand its brand standards, past events, and client testimonials. This knowledge will show your passion for the industry and help you answer questions more confidently.
✨Showcase Your Supervisory Skills
Prepare examples from your previous experience where you've successfully managed a team or overseen an event. Highlight how you handled challenges and ensured client satisfaction. This will demonstrate your capability to fulfil the role effectively.
✨Practice Your Interpersonal Skills
Since this role requires excellent interpersonal skills, practice how you communicate your ideas clearly and engage with the interviewer. Consider role-playing with a friend to refine your responses and ensure you come across as approachable and professional.
✨Ask Insightful Questions
At the end of the interview, have a few thoughtful questions ready about the venue's future events or how they measure success in guest services. This shows your genuine interest in the role and helps you assess if it's the right fit for you.
